Coconut milk is prized for its sweet taste in desserts and for its ability to soften spicy dishes. Liquidy milk is suitable for soups and main courses. Vanilla coconut milk is a great vanilla substitute in baking thanks to its delicate nutty flavor and unique coconut aroma. Thick coconut milk is used to make fatty sauces and desserts. ![]() It adds sweetness to pastries, cookies, cakes, muffins, and pancakes as well as to smoothies, tea, coffee, some cold drinks, cereals, cottage cheese, soups, sauces, etc. Vanilla coconut milk, just like almond milk, has a rich taste due to the high oil content of the coconut meat. Vanilla sugar is ideal for baking as it does not lose its qualities when exposed to high temperatures. It is a good remedy for fighting anxiety and insomnia, as well as helping to normalize digestion. Vanilla sugar can add extraordinary aroma and a deliciously rich taste to any sweet dish. Vanilla sugar, which has absorbed the essential oils that the vanilla pod secrets, not only makes baked food more flavorful but is also a good antidepressant. It has a delicate, subtle vanilla flavor and is the number one vanilla substitute in baking. ![]() Since vanilla sugar is flavored sugar made by mixing crushed vanilla pods with powdered sugar, it can be easily used as a vanilla extract substitute in baking.
